我有一个width:100%;
的div,因为我想填写父容器
我也希望将div的内容放在其中心。我找不到div的horizontal-align:center
属性。如何配置div以使其内容位于中心?
即如果div很大:
------------------------------------------------------------------------------------------------------------
Enclosing tags here
in the center
------------------------------------------------------------------------------------------------------------
答案 0 :(得分:2)
试试这个:
div {
margin:0 auto;
}
答案 1 :(得分:1)
尝试使用固定宽度
div.class_name {
width: XXpx;
margin: 0 auto;
text-align: center;
}
动态高度
<div class="container">
<div class="inside">some content</div>
</div>
.container
{
text-align: center;
}
.inside
{
display:inline-block;
}
在HTML中
<div style="text-align: center;"> </div>
你需要的所有CSS。
答案 2 :(得分:0)
了解margin: auto
诀窍:
http://bluerobot.com/web/css/center1.html
答案 3 :(得分:0)
您可以尝试设置:
保证金:自动
我不确定在这种情况下是否有帮助。
答案 4 :(得分:0)
div.class {
margin:0 auto;
width: 800px /*as desired*/ ;
}
答案 5 :(得分:0)
您必须为要定位到中心的div指定宽度,然后左右边距应为0值
{
width: 100px;
margin : 0 auto;
}
答案 6 :(得分:0)
这可能就是您所寻找的:padding:0 20%;
使用%
有助于根据父div的宽度自动调整填充。您可以将20%
更改为您的首选号码。
.div {
width:100%;
padding: 0 20%;
}
答案 7 :(得分:0)
你应该尝试text-align:center;将div的内容放在中心位置。